C# Question

Cannot get a selected text or value in ComboBox

I have a combox in my wpf application with three items:

<ComboBoxItem Tag="some value">Text</ComboBoxItem>
<ComboBoxItem Tag="some value2">Text2</ComboBoxItem>
<ComboBoxItem Tag="some value3">Text3</ComboBoxItem>

I want to get a selected text or value at runtime. When I do this:


it returns this:

System.Windows.Controls.ComboBoxItem: Text2

How can I get a selected text or value?


Because you want the Content property of ComboBoxItem you should try like this:

(myComboBox.SelectedValue as ComboBoxItem).Content.ToString();

Or for Tag:

(myComboBox.SelectedValue as ComboBoxItem).Tag.ToString();